Understanding CRM Platforms for Real Estate

A CRM platform is a software solution that helps real estate agents manage their customer relationships, streamline their processes, and improve overall productivity. It serves as a central hub for storing contact information, tracking interactions, managing tasks, and organizing property listings. With a comprehensive CRM platform, agents can stay on top of their game and provide exceptional service to their clients.

What is a CRM Platform?

At its core, a CRM platform is a database that allows you to store and retrieve important information about your clients, leads, and properties. It provides a user-friendly interface that makes it easy to input data, view profiles, and access vital details with just a few clicks. With the ability to track interactions, schedule appointments, and set reminders, a CRM platform becomes an invaluable tool for real estate professionals.

Imagine having all your client information at your fingertips. You can quickly pull up their contact details, preferences, and past interactions, making it easier to provide personalized service. With a CRM platform, you no longer have to dig through piles of paperwork or search through multiple spreadsheets to find the information you need. Everything is organized and easily accessible, saving you time and effort.

Furthermore, a CRM platform allows you to categorize your contacts and leads, making it easier to segment your audience for targeted marketing campaigns. You can create custom tags or labels to group clients based on their location, budget, property preferences, or any other relevant criteria. This segmentation enables you to tailor your communication and marketing efforts, increasing the chances of converting leads into clients.

Why Real Estate Agents Need a CRM Platform

Real estate agents typically work with a large number of clients and leads simultaneously. Without an efficient system in place, it's easy to miss important details, forget follow-ups, or lose track of crucial information. A CRM platform helps agents stay organized, follow up promptly, and provide personalized service to clients.

Picture this scenario: you have a potential buyer who is interested in a specific type of property. With a CRM platform, you can set up automated reminders to follow up with the client at regular intervals. This ensures that you stay top of mind and increases the likelihood of closing the deal. Additionally, you can track the client's preferences and property viewings, allowing you to provide tailored recommendations and suggestions.

Moreover, a CRM platform enables agents to nurture leads effectively. By tracking the progress of each lead, you can identify which ones are most likely to convert and focus your efforts accordingly. You can set up automated email campaigns, send personalized messages, and track the engagement of each lead. This data-driven approach allows you to make informed decisions and optimize your sales strategies.

Furthermore, a CRM platform provides valuable insights and analytics. You can generate reports on various metrics, such as conversion rates, lead sources, and sales performance. These reports help you identify trends, spot opportunities for improvement, and measure the effectiveness of your marketing efforts. With this data, you can refine your strategies, allocate resources more efficiently, and ultimately grow your business.

Key Features of an Ideal Real Estate CRM

When choosing a CRM platform, it's essential to consider the key features that will benefit real estate agents the most. Here are some must-have features to look for:

Contact Management Capabilities

One of the primary functions of a real estate CRM is managing contacts effectively. Look for a platform that allows you to easily import and export contacts, create custom fields to capture specific information, and categorize contacts based on relevant criteria.

Effective contact management is crucial for real estate agents as it enables them to keep track of their clients, leads, and other important contacts. With a robust CRM platform, agents can easily organize and access contact information, ensuring that no potential opportunity slips through the cracks.

Moreover, the ability to create custom fields allows agents to capture specific details about their contacts. This can include information such as preferred property types, budget constraints, and specific location preferences. By categorizing contacts based on relevant criteria, agents can easily segment their database and tailor their marketing efforts accordingly.

Property Listing Integration

An ideal CRM platform should seamlessly integrate with property listing services. This enables agents to import new listings, automatically update property information, and showcase available properties directly within the CRM.

Integration with property listing services is a game-changer for real estate agents. It eliminates the need for manual data entry and ensures that property information is always up to date. With this feature, agents can easily import new listings from their preferred listing services, saving them valuable time and effort.

Furthermore, showcasing available properties directly within the CRM provides agents with a centralized hub to manage their listings. They can easily access property details, upload photos, and even track the status of each listing. This level of integration enhances efficiency and allows agents to provide accurate and timely information to their clients.

Task Automation and Scheduling

Saving time and automating repetitive tasks is essential for real estate agents. A CRM platform with task automation and scheduling capabilities can streamline processes, send automated follow-ups, and help agents stay on top of important deadlines.

Real estate agents often have a multitude of tasks to juggle, from following up with leads to scheduling property viewings and submitting offers. With task automation and scheduling features, agents can set up predefined workflows that automate repetitive tasks, such as sending follow-up emails or reminders for important appointments.

By automating these tasks, agents can focus their time and energy on building relationships with clients and closing deals. Additionally, the ability to schedule tasks and appointments within the CRM ensures that agents never miss an important deadline or forget a crucial meeting.

Evaluating the Top CRM Platforms for Real Estate

With countless CRM platforms available in the market, choosing the right one can be overwhelming. Here are some key factors to consider during the evaluation process:

Pricing and Value for Money

Consider the pricing structure of each CRM platform and evaluate whether it offers good value for your investment. Look for transparent pricing plans that align with your budget and business requirements.

User Interface and Ease of Use

A user-friendly interface and intuitive navigation are crucial for quick adoption and efficient usage of CRM platforms. Look for platforms that offer clean designs, robust search functionality, and customizable dashboards.

Customer Support and Training

When implementing a CRM platform, reliable customer support and training resources are vital. Consider platforms that offer extensive documentation, video tutorials, and responsive support channels to help you get the most out of your CRM.
